A China-Nepal joint scientific expedition team has completed the first full-depth ice core drilling at the summit of Mount Qomolangma, internationally known as Mount Everest, from the Nepali side.⁣ ⁣ The team conducted multi-gradient ice and snow core sampling as it advanced from the 6,000-meter altitude area on the southern slope of Mount Qomolangma towards the summit at 8,848.86 meters.⁣ ⁣ The samples they took will be sent to laboratories under low-temperature conditions for the study of climate and environmental changes in the world's highest region, cryosphere evolution, and atmospheric records at extreme altitudes.⁣ ⁣ #news #China #Nepal #science #Everest #Qomolangma #ice #mountain
